O2 MatchDay Live will keep you up to date with all the goings on in Paris today as Ireland look to make it two wins out of two in the 2010 RBS 6 Nations and beat France for the second year running.

When these teams met at Croke Park last year, it was an electric encounter that eventually went Ireland’s way on a 30-21 scoreline.

Jamie Heaslip, Brian O’Driscoll and Gordon D’Arcy were the try scorers that day, with Ronan O’Gara kicking the rest of Ireland’s points.

We will have live text commentary direct from the Stade de France of Ireland’s second match of the 2010 Championship, with flanker Stephen Ferris returning from a knee injury, team captain Brian O’Driscoll back at the venue where his international career took off and young winger Keith Earls hoping to flourish on his first RBS 6 Nations start.

There will be full live text and score updates throughout the coverage as Ireland look to continue their winning ways under Declan Kidney – last weekend’s win over Italy was their eleventh victory in a 12-match unbeaten run.
